    Summary
    Enables microtubule binding activity. Predicted to be involved in attachment of mitotic spindle microtubules to kinetochore and mitotic spindle organization. Located in mitotic spindle pole and spindle microtubule. [provided by Alliance of Genome Resources, Apr 2022]
